I am a housing corp officer as well, and the univ has paid nothing more than lip service to themed housing since the universitys inception (we areonly 30 years old). We had a house we rentd for 10 years, but are currenltly unhoused.

Anyway, my city is the north american bid city for the 2007 Pan Am games. My university would be the host institution. Great for us, we get a new stadium tons of athletic facilities and new housing. Well, in an effore to make it happen, the regents last week (the 24th) authorized bonds for the construction of 3000 new beds on campus all to be built by Fall 2003 It would double the number of beds on campus. They had their first strategic meeting today, and have to have plans completed by next month so they can start construction ASAP. At this point, anything goes, so we are really pushing for themed housing, in any form. Could be a dorm wing, could be stand alone houses. But it looks like the univ will be building new housing and it could be greek. Keep your fingers crossed!!!!
